SAN DIEGO, Dec. 06, 2016 -- Mitek (NASDAQ:MITK) (www.miteksystems.com), a global leader in mobile capture and identity verification software solutions, today announced that James DeBello, Chairman and CEO, and Russ Clark, CFO, will be participating at the 5th Annual ROTH Utah Corporate Access Event taking place December 9-11, 2016 in Park City, Utah.

About Mitek
Mitek (NASDAQ:MITK) is a global leader in mobile capture and identity verification software solutions. Mitek’s ID document verification allows an enterprise to verify a user’s identity during a mobile transaction, enabling financial institutions, payments companies and other businesses operating in highly regulated markets to transact business safely while increasing revenue from the mobile channel. Mitek also reduces the friction in the mobile users’ experience with advanced data prefill. These innovative mobile solutions are embedded into the apps of more than 5,400 organizations and used by more than 70 million consumers for mobile check deposit, new account opening, insurance quoting, and more.
